Output 066063a23b0a7723af4d531128a24c6aa7e675e537a8d8c6a55035c78c676c96:0

value
51200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 176b8d9c497482a4b121872be439614f8ad7b950 OP_EQUAL
address
33prJt3PPEwzJP65HoiXc7nAsBCvWfjvqA
transaction
066063a23b0a7723af4d531128a24c6aa7e675e537a8d8c6a55035c78c676c96
spent
true